Job Description:
• Manage, monitor, and maintain Ubuntu and Red Hat Linux servers (production and staging)
• Perform system upgrades, kernel updates, patch management, and performance tuning
• Implement and manage user access, security policies, and backup/recovery strategies
• Troubleshoot and resolve hardware, OS, and network-related issues
• Maintain configuration management and deployment pipelines using Ansible, Puppet, or similar tools
• Monitor system health and resource utilization; ensure optimal uptime and performance
• Collaborate with DevOps and Cloud teams for environment provisioning (AWS, Azure, or on-prem)
• Manage server hardening, SSH configuration, SSL certificates, and OS-level security compliance
• Participate in capacity planning, disaster recovery, and incident response activities
• Create and maintain detailed system documentation, SOPs, and audit reports
Requirements:
• 10+ years of experience in Linux system administration (Senior Level)
• 5+ years of hands-on experience in Linux system administration (Ubuntu & Red Hat)
• Strong command of Bash scripting and automation tools (e.g., Ansible, Terraform, Shell, or Python basics)
• Experience with monitoring tools such as Nagios, Zabbix, or Prometheus
• Solid understanding of networking fundamentals (DNS, DHCP, NFS, SSH, firewalls)
• Experience with virtualization and containerization technologies (VMware, KVM, Docker, etc.)
• Strong troubleshooting skills with system logs, kernel issues, and service failures
• Familiarity with version control (Git) and CI/CD pipeline environments
• Exposure to c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, Azure) is an added advantage.
• Red Hat Certified System Administrator (RHCSA) or Engineer (RHCE) certification preferable.
